Trials under the UCMJ are referred to as Non-Judicial Punishment / Article 15 investigations / Captain's Mast (Navy), or as one of the varieties of Courts Martial (summary, special, and general courts martial). When a war has been declared (there doesn't have to be fighting going on), acts of treason fall under the UCMJ and the military can use a tribunal.
